English: A window of the Mamluk House in Tyre/Sour, Southern Lebanon, built in the 19th century by the rich Sunni Mamlouk family, next to the site of the former Crusader cathedral. Rehabilitated in the 2010s by the Lebanese Ministry of Culture as the communal cultural center "Beit Al Medina" |
